noun a fundamental principle or practice
noun anything that approximates the shape of a column or tower
noun a prominent supporter
originFrom Middle English piler, from Old French pilier, from Medieval Latin or Vulgar Latin *pilāre (“a pillar”), from Latin pila (“a pillar, pier, mole”).
